Crude Oil Subsegment Description
The crude oil segment within the Smart Pipeline Pigging Service market is witnessing strong demand due to the ongoing need for efficient transportation of crude oil through long-distance pipelines. Smart pipeline pigging in this application helps in monitoring and cleaning pipelines that transport crude oil from oilfields to refineries or export terminals. Given the complex nature of crude oil, which often includes varying viscosities, contaminants, and debris, pigging services are crucial for maintaining the flow and preventing pipeline failures. Smart pigs equipped with sensors can detect internal pipeline corrosion, deposits, and other issues that could otherwise lead to blockages, reducing overall system efficiency. As crude oil extraction and transportation are critical for energy production worldwide, the application of smart pigging services ensures smoother operations and improved pipeline safety, which is essential for the stability of global oil supply chains.

Frequently Asked Questions (FAQs)
1. What is Smart Pipeline Pigging?
Smart pipeline pigging involves using advanced technology to clean and inspect pipelines in real-time, detecting issues such as corrosion, blockages, and leaks.
2. Why is smart pigging important for pipeline maintenance?
Smart pigging allows operators to identify potential issues early, minimizing downtime and preventing catastrophic failures in pipeline systems.
3. How does smart pigging improve safety?
Smart pigging helps detect safety risks like corrosion or blockages, reducing the likelihood of hazardous leaks and ensuring safe operations.
